WebAug 1, 2011 · Piña Colada Sorbet. 5 from 2 votes. 5. Cals:91. Carbs:20. Fat:1.5. One taste of this icy cold treat will whisk you away to a tropical …

1. Cut the pineapple into chunks.
2. Puree in a blender with sugar, coconut milk, and rum if using until smooth.
3. Chill thoroughly then freeze in your ice cream maker according to manufacturers directions.
